Original Description
Francesco Guardi's An Architectural Capriccio transports viewers into a dreamlike Venetian landscape, where Renaissance grandeur meets imaginative fantasy. Bathed in soft, luminous light, the painting unfolds as a poetic assembly of classical arches, crumbling ruins, and bustling figures—none tied to real geography, yet unmistakably evoking Venice’s architectural soul. Guardi, an 18th-century Venetian master, was renowned for his vedute (cityscapes) and capricci (architectural fantasies), blending meticulous detail with atmospheric flair. This work exemplifies the Rococo spirit—playful, light-filled, and suffused with a sense of transience. While Canaletto documented Venice with precision, Guardi’s capricci reveal his genius for infusing reality with poetic license, securing his place as a bridge between the documentary tradition and Romanticism’s emotional landscapes.
